Franklin United Music Parents (UMPS) is the parent booster organization supporting Franklin High School and Forest Park Middle School music programs in Franklin, WI. The site publishes board member listings, meeting minutes, budgets, fundraising and volunteer information, and event pages. Content is actively updated (pages referencing Spring 2026 events).

Ideal Applicant

Local Franklin-area music students or school-based music programs seeking small scholarships for camps or college music study.

Good Fit

  • Applicant is a student from the Franklin school music programs or recommended by the school.
  • Request is for a music camp scholarship or college music scholarship in the $300–$1,000 range.
  • Clear connection to Franklin High School or Forest Park Middle School music activities.
  • A school music director or booster contact can present or recommend the candidate.

Geography

Restrictive

All observed grants across the three years were made within Wisconsin, with the latest year entirely concentrated in the foundation's home state.

Recipient Variety

Moderate

The latest year shows a moderate number of distinct recipients (13) but they are mostly individual scholarship awards for the same music-focused purpose, so institutional and mission variety is narrow even though recipient count is meaningful.

New Applicants

Moderate

Behavior shows many new recipients in the latest year (10 new grantees), which indicates turnover and entry by new individuals, but the fund states it awards only preselected recipients, so direct unsolicited applications may be limited.
